Semilattice Pseudo-complements on Semigroups

Abstract

The notion of a pseudo-complement is extended to a broad class of semigroups, which we say are semilattice pseudo-complemented (SP). We examine the relationship between these and some other classes of unary semigroups, namely semigroups with closure and interior operations, and we also consider the concepts in a ring theoretic setting. Under some natural strengthenings of the defining axioms, some fundamental congruences are described, extending cases from the theory of inverse semigroups. The class of SP-semilattices coincides with a natural class of ordered structures related to topological spaces but differs slightly from the standard definition of a pseudo-complemented semilattice. These SP-semilattices arise naturally in the general theory and are given particular attention.
